Western Illinois holds off IPFW for 62-52 victory
WESTRN ILLINOIS 62, IPFW 52

MACOMB, Ill. (AP) -- Terell Parks scored 15 points, grabbed 11
rebounds and blocked three shots, helping Western Illinois pull
off a season sweep of IPFW with a 62-52 victory Thursday night.



Tommie Tyler and Obi Emegano added 12 points apiece, and Ceola
Clark had 11 points and 10 assists for the Leathernecks (13-8,
7-5 Summit), who won their fourth straight.



Frank Gaines had 20 points to lead the Mastodons (10-12, 4-9)
but got little help from his teammates. No other IPFW player
scored more than six as Western Illinois improved on its
league-leading scoring defense. The Leathernecks entered
allowing 60 points per game.



Western Illinois took the lead on a Remy Roberts-Burnett jumper
midway through the first half and never relinquished it. IPFW
pulled within 49-48 on a Justin Jordan three-point play with
3:02 left, but Parks converted his own three-point play and Jack
Houpt hit a 3-pointer to secure the win.
